Singapore’s low data centre rate to propel demand in Johor

PETALING JAYA: Malaysia’s data centre (DC) hub in Johor is set to benefit from unmet demand in Singapore, as the city-state’s provisional award of just 200 megawatts (MW) of new DC capacity falls well short of what is sought by competing proposals.

According to Fitch Ratings, it is infrastructure availability that will shape growth in the Singapore-Johor corridor rather than demand.

“The corridor illustrates a broader regional shift, with infrastructure rather than demand setting the pace of growth as computing needs surge. Much of the announced capacity in Asia-Pacific is still at the planning stage, as project delivery hinges on utility connections, land availability, permitting, financing and equipment supply,” the credit rating agency said.

Johor offers proximity, lower development costs and closer integration through the Johor-Singapore Special Economic Zone.

Commercial real estate services firm Cushman & Wakefield pointed out that for the first half of 2026, operational IT capacity in Johor reached 1,110MW with a further 602MW under construction and 2,486MW planned.

“While colocation vacancy fell to 0.7%, indicating strong absorption of existing capacity, Johor retains a substantial development pipeline to accommodate further growth,” the rating agency said.

Currently, Singapore has 25MW of DC’s under construction.

Another comparison by Fitch shows that planned capacity for Singapore is 207MW – Malaysia is more than 12 times that at 2,486MW.

However, Fitch noted that for Johor to sustain this momentum, proper resource management and infrastructure delivery remain vital factors.

“Malaysian authorities have tightened requirements around power efficiency, water use and renewable-energy adoption as the market scales. These measures may moderate the pace of capacity additions and lift development costs, but they should also buoy the market’s long-term resilience and sustainability by imposing greater discipline on project development,” it said.

On a credit perspective, Fitch said high entry barriers, low vacancy rates and strong spillover demand support existing assets, particularly those with strong connectivity and expansion optionality.

However, new DCs face greater completion risks as power availability, grid upgrades, equipment lead times and sustainability requirements become increasingly binding constraints.

This is likely to favour operators, landlords and infrastructure providers with secured utility access, established customer relationships and proven delivery capabilities, while speculative projects could face delays, higher costs and regulatory changes.

Meanwhile, Moody’s Ratings said that AI will have an uneven credit implication for the Asia-Pacific region except China.

It noted the region holds strategic positions in semiconductors, memory, DCs, critical minerals and power infrastructure.

“As AI adoption deepens, credit effects will depend on whether investment converts into recurring cash flow, how AI pricing economics evolve and how regulatory and cybersecurity risks shape adoption,” the credit rating company stated in a report.

There are two factors that influence the credit impact of AI for companies – economics of AI adoption will vary by use case, sector and provider, and deployment remains operationally complex.
